Open Menu
Companies>TimeBridge
Last Modified21/01/2017 1:33 AM
cover
TimeBridge icon

TimeBridge

Employee Participants0
Total Rating0
Revenue$0

TimeBridge is a Web-based software application for coordinating, running meetings and online collaboration. Read More

Headquarters 800 W. El Camino Real, Suite 330, Mountain View, CA, USA
0/100